You can make a ship visible at all navpoints by setting it to actionsphere 0. However, it is a very bad idea to do this for enemy ships. Friendly fighters will try to fly towards the enemy capship regardless of whether it's 50,000 metres away from you, or 5,000,000,000 metres. It will not occur to them to wait for you to activate autopilot.

All right well, what about using the AI_AddtoIgnoreList and the AI_Addtoattacklist commands to order the other ships in my flight to ignore the capships at the first and second nav's, and then have them add to their attack list at the third nav?

Also is there someway to use this to force bombers to target capital ships rather then the stupid way they are behaving now? (Clearing all fighters before proceeding on the capitals)
 
You can use those functions, only be careful if use AI_Attack or AI_AttackEnemies because both functions stop the function flow like a AI_Goto... function those also stop the function flow.

Using the "TimerSet" and "GetTimer" and "TimerZero" commands I can set up a mission so that you fly to Nav 2 and cruise around for say, 2 minutes and then the next nav becomes active right? For that matter is there a way to display that second count down timer for the player to see?
 
Use timer function where you want, i.e. a Fralthi have 12 enemies and each one takeoff frm him each "X seconds".
There are not a way to show the timer count, now you could use SF_PrintText command to print screen texts, but that is over a "advanced lesson" :)
